Document Transport — Notarised Deed (Wiki). This page covers transport of the notarised deed for the Merrowfield property transfer. The deed travels in a sealed red folio, never folded, never scanned en route. The run goes from the Calverton notary office to the Brakewell registry in a single leg, no intermediate stops. Coordinators must brief the driver in person before departure and confirm they have read the hand-over instruction below.

courier memo of bawef-kaguf: the briion quenox courier leaves the tamdor aldius joreth belion julir joreth wenix pelath ledger at gate 7145 under passcode 571533

Title: Offline mode in Fernline Survey retains unencrypted queue on device. When field agents lose connectivity, pending survey submissions are written to a plaintext queue that persists after sync. Requesting security review of the proposed fix: encrypt the queue with the device keystore and purge entries post-upload. Repro steps verified on the patched candidate identified by the trace token below.

pipeline stamp: htk4_66df

Handover: Veylo session service. Tokens refreshed twice when the client clock drifts past 30s, causing the revocation list to grow unbounded. I patched the refresh guard in auth-core but the staging rollout is paused pending Marisol's review. Please verify the grace-window logic before re-enabling. The exact values we tested against are listed below.

deployment values, kawip-kafog:
belath:
  pin: 3709
  tenant: ulaox
  seal: seal_25075386
  metrics_host: metrics.belath.halixhq.test
  standby_team: gormir
  escalation: wenys-fenwyn
  nonce: 26e5f7

## Session Handling: Calendar Sync Conflicts

When Tandemly's calendar sync detects overlapping edits, the session layer holds both versions until the conflict resolver picks a winner. New folks: do not clear the session store manually during a conflict window, or the resolver loses its baseline and users see duplicate events. Conflicts older than 48 hours are auto-resolved in favor of the most recent write. To inspect a stuck conflict via the admin API, attach the bearer token below to your request.

bearer token for yagef-yahaf: eyJhbGciOiJIUzI1NiIsInR5cCI6IkpXVCJ9.eyJzdWIiOiIjTGyX4q1qSIn0.o7LtVLNaptGl